A nine-year-old girl from Much Wenlock has raised over £250 for Severn Hospice with a lemonade stand.
Watch more of our videos on ShotsTV.comGeorgie Howell, 9, recently made £258 from a sale outside her home in Bourton near Much Wenlock, which included homemade lemonade and cakes.
The ambitions for the lemonade stand the youngster had originally envisioned grew over the weeks, and by the time she set up shop on a Sunday in August, the store included homemade bookmarks, bracelets, dog treats, sweet cones and bric-a-brac.Annabel said:"She was so excited, she put everything into it. Bourton is only a tiny village, but she'd made posters and flyers to deliver round to all the neighbours."We were amazed at how much she raised, she did fantastically.
